President Marcos Jr. Emphasizes Peaceful Elections, Strengthens Military Leadership

By: News Directory 3 – News Com

February 20, 2025 | 6:20PM

MANILA, Philippines — President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. on Thursday, February 20, emphasized the critical importance of maintaining a peaceful and democratic election process for the upcoming midterm elections in May. This directive came as he administered the oath of office to 35 newly promoted generals and flag officers of the Armed Forces of the Philippines (AFP), along with graduates from Foreign Pre-Commission Training Institutions (FPCTI) in Malacanang Palace. The significance of this event lies not only in the promotion of military leaders but also in the emphasis on the integrity of the election process and the ethos of democracy.

“Once again we find ourselves at a crucial juncture where we have to preserve not only the integrity of our election, but the very ethos of our democracy,” the president stated, underscoring the importance of a smooth and uncorrupted electoral process.

“As a nation that deeply values and honors our right to vote, we are counting on the armed forces to ensure a peaceful, credible, and orderly conduct of the electoral process that the Filipinos expect from us. We cannot fail them.”

During the ceremony, Marcos congratulated the newly promoted officers and lauded their dedication and commitment to professionalism. He stressed that their role as leaders would be crucial in navigating the challenges ahead.

“This career milestone testifies to the hard work, dedication, and adherence to the fulfillment of your duties as vanguards of your security. As you move forth with your journey on this lifelong commitment to the nation, carry always with you the core values of the AFP.”

President Ferdinand Marcos Jr.
